I moved here from Dodge City.  So far I'm liking it here a lot better.  There are a few things I dislike, but they are to be expected coming from a small town.  There are some crazy drivers here, some crazy people in my neighborhood (north Omaha), but the shopping and food seem limitless (doesn't take much to beat what my last home had to offer).

My wife does have a question though.  What is Creighton Prep, or more specifically, what agegroup does it serve and how much does it cost?  We have an 8 year old son and sending him to a private school may be a good option.

It is a high school only.  I think it is up to around 8000 a year right now, I know it was a bit less when I went there.  There are a lot of Catholic private grade/middle schools in Omaha if you are interested in taking that course.
